Why You Need Asynchronous Transfer Mode
Asynchronous transfer mode or ATM is a cell based switching method which has brought a development in the communication systems these days and are related to networking. This consists of a great deal of terrific functions and can run on both LAN and WAN connections.
A lot of us are familiar with the word ATM but we barely understand anything about its capability or how it works. We barely even know what this abbreviation stands for. Well ATM especially represents asynchronous transfer mode and can be defined as a typically cell based converting strategy which specifically makes the use of asynchronous time department multiplexing that enables encoding of certain information into guaranteed sized cells or cell relay and provides particular information link layer services which particularly work on OSI Layer 1 physical links. Well frequently people confuse it with packet switched networks like the Internet Protocol or Ethernet where various sized small packets are used for information transfer.
ATM or asynchronous transfer mode usually has homes of both types of networking, indicating it can be utilized in both circuit switched over along with packet switched over networking which could act as the very best ways of a wide range of information transfer. It is likewise really appropriate for real time media transport. The design which is particularly utilized in this specific mode of information transfer is mostly connection oriented, thus easily joins the two end points with virtual circuit even prior to the information starts moving.
